Output b59f405c39deebd7a22a6fcd0100c7a2df1b6a593a6dba98d784c79c43eb26ce:3

value
1524644
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4af4c89a6b7c9e4b0ffe2a044ea40eb801f85bc3 OP_EQUAL
address
38XMAbtWaYz1TX71rBpD19rszxio5DHftF
transaction
b59f405c39deebd7a22a6fcd0100c7a2df1b6a593a6dba98d784c79c43eb26ce
spent
true